MUSIC SCENE: Grammy Award-winning Train pulling into Artpark this month (2024)

It's been another busy year for the Grammy Award-winning band Train. They released the single "Long Yellow Dress" earlier this year and recorded a show at The Royal Albert Hall for a live album that will come out later this year.

They are also on the road this summer, including a stop at Artpark on July 19.

Even though the band originated in San Francisco, Train's lead singer, Pat Monahan, grew up in nearby Erie, Pennsylvania, so he is familiar with Niagara Falls and Western New York.

"Going to Niagara Falls was my first taste of Canada," Monahan said during a recent phone interview. "I never went over it in a barrel or jumped it (laughs), but to this day, I love attending Canadian events, and many of my closest friends who live nearby are Canadian."

"The area is important to me; I attended a lot of concerts in the region and was part of the local music scene. As for Buffalo, I am friends with The Goo Goo Dolls, and they assure me they can get me into any club in Buffalo," he noted.

Train and The Goo Goo Dolls toured together in 2019.

Train's first album, released in 1998, included the hit "Meet Virginia." By 2003, the group had released two more albums, and they had already amassed Grammy Awards and released the iconic song "Drops of Jupiter."

Despite the success of their first three albums, Train's 2006 release, "For Me It's You," failed to live up to expectations. The group went on hiatus for three years while Monahan recorded a solo album titled "Last of Seven."

In October 2009, the group released "Save Me, San Francisco." The album was not an immediate success; it took the single "Hey, Soul Sister" nearly six months to reach the top of the Billboard charts.

"There's a remarkable thing about that album," Monahan shared. "I wrote 80 songs for it, and I believe three made that album what it became. We were in a lot of trouble with our career, I had made a solo album that didn't do well, and I wasn't happy with the band, and they weren't happy with me."

Despite these challenges, Train persevered and found their way back to success.

"We had many internal problems, and we needed to write our way out of them," Monahan said. "The standout track for me is 'I Got You,' which defined the sound of the album. I wrote it with Kevin Griffin (from Better Than Ezra), and he said, 'Let's make 'Meet Virginia' part two. It was the track that defined the sound of the album."

The album's early tour dates were in small clubs, including a March 23, 2010, date at The Town Ballroom. The highlight of the evening was an a capella version of "When I Look to the Sky," which Monahan sang without a microphone. It was surreal how quiet the audience was during the rendition.

"We don't get the opportunity to play small clubs anymore, but there are songs like 'Marry Me' that I love to present in a way that is just like sitting in a living room, where everyone is quiet for a few minutes."

Since "Save Me, San Francisco," the band has continued to record and tour. Their last record, "AM Gold," came out in May 2022.

With a catalog that boasts so many iconic songs, Train is facing what Joe Bonamassa once told me is a "Cadillac problem," which is when a band has so many songs it is expected to perform that it becomes harder to add newer material to the setlist.

"I love that term," Monahan said. "I just recorded a cover song with Joe that should be coming out soon. But as far as the setlist goes, we try and keep a few slots open in it, and with social media, we can ask for requests or see if there is a song we missed."

We closed with a quick discussion about The Buffalo Bills, as Monahan had mentioned attending a Bills game when he lived in Erie.

"I grew up a Pittsburgh Steelers fan, but I remember going to a Bills game against the Raiders with friends of mine who rooted for the Raiders, and I was rooting for the Bills."

"Later, I became good friends with Marshawn Lynch, and he was already playing for the Seahawks, and he had a Bills hat on the dash of his car, facing out. When I asked him why, he said, 'Because that was my favorite place to play, and those people were the best I ever played for.'"

Let's hope Pat says that about Artpark's crowd.
